Chungnam to Promote Construction of 'Taean Marine Healing Pilot Center' in 2024

[Asia Economy (Hongseong) Reporter Jeong Il-woong] Chungnam Province plans to start construction of the Taean Marine Healing Pilot Center within this year.


According to the province on the 17th, the marine healing project is regarded as a new industry that produces and provides services and goods by utilizing marine resources such as tidal flats, salt, deep seawater, and seaweed.


The province intends to lay the foundation for fostering related industries through the Chungnam-type marine healing pilot project to secure the marine healing industry as a future growth engine.


To this end, the province has set a goal to commence construction of the Taean Marine Healing Pilot Center within this year and open it in 2024.


The Marine Healing Pilot Center will be built with an investment of 34 billion KRW on a total floor area of 8,543㎡ in Dalsanpo, Nam-myeon, Taean-gun, consisting of one basement floor and two above-ground floors.


After completion, the center will be utilized as a space providing health management and recreational services using marine healing resources.


Prior to this, the province will conduct the Chungnam-type marine healing pilot project in the Dalsanpo area for three years starting this year to establish a stable operational foundation for the Marine Healing Pilot Center and to develop a differentiated marine healthcare service model.


Main programs include Nordic walking, beach Pilates, sea meditation, beach yoga, doksal experience, and activities linked to local healing resources.


Yang Seung-jo, Governor of Chungnam Province, said, “Chungnam is the optimal place for fostering new marine industries with its infinite marine resources such as tidal flats. The province will open the Marine Healing Pilot Center in 2024 to serve as a hub for the marine healing industry on the West Coast and create new growth engines for Chungnam and South Korea.”
